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7738 779657750 026593 784 061457
697807 311
697807 311
6893 0838050 9816001 951528861 111454384
All about undefined
Interested in learning more?
697807 311
6893 0838050 9816001 951528861 111454384
See more
770 87091722844
232 93495163 885
See more
3592 613720838
96 759 2809 5681037
See more